Announcement: All noncommercial projects registered to use Earth Engine before
April 15, 2025 must
verify noncommercial eligibility to maintain Earth Engine access.
ee.Geometry.BBox.type
Stay organized with collections
Save and categorize content based on your preferences.
Returns the GeoJSON type of the geometry.
Usage | Returns | BBox.type() | String |
Argument | Type | Details | this: geometry | Geometry | |
Examples
Code Editor (JavaScript)
// Define a BBox object.
var bBox = ee.Geometry.BBox(-122.09, 37.42, -122.08, 37.43);
// Apply the type method to the BBox object.
var bBoxType = bBox.type();
// Print the result to the console.
print('bBox.type(...) =', bBoxType);
// Display relevant geometries on the map.
Map.setCenter(-122.085, 37.422, 15);
Map.addLayer(bBox,
{'color': 'black'},
'Geometry [black]: bBox');
Python setup
See the
Python Environment page for information on the Python API and using
geemap
for interactive development.
import ee
import geemap.core as geemap
Colab (Python)
# Define a BBox object.
bbox = ee.Geometry.BBox(-122.09, 37.42, -122.08, 37.43)
# Apply the type method to the BBox object.
bbox_type = bbox.type()
# Print the result.
display('bbox.type(...) =', bbox_type)
# Display relevant geometries on the map.
m = geemap.Map()
m.set_center(-122.085, 37.422, 15)
m.add_layer(bbox, {'color': 'black'}, 'Geometry [black]: bbox')
m
Except as otherwise noted, the content of this page is licensed under the Creative Commons Attribution 4.0 License, and code samples are licensed under the Apache 2.0 License. For details, see the Google Developers Site Policies. Java is a registered trademark of Oracle and/or its affiliates.
Last updated 2023-10-06 UTC.
[null,null,["Last updated 2023-10-06 UTC."],[[["\u003cp\u003eThe \u003ccode\u003etype()\u003c/code\u003e method is used to retrieve the GeoJSON type of a geometry object in Earth Engine, and it returns a string representing the geometry type.\u003c/p\u003e\n"],["\u003cp\u003eThis method can be applied to a \u003ccode\u003eBBox\u003c/code\u003e (bounding box) object in Earth Engine to determine its type, which will generally be 'Polygon' as bounding boxes are internally represented as polygons.\u003c/p\u003e\n"],["\u003cp\u003eExamples are provided to illustrate usage of the \u003ccode\u003etype()\u003c/code\u003e method with a \u003ccode\u003eBBox\u003c/code\u003e object in both JavaScript and Python within the Earth Engine environment.\u003c/p\u003e\n"]]],[],null,["# ee.Geometry.BBox.type\n\nReturns the GeoJSON type of the geometry.\n\n\u003cbr /\u003e\n\n| Usage | Returns |\n|---------------|---------|\n| BBox.type`()` | String |\n\n| Argument | Type | Details |\n|------------------|----------|---------|\n| this: `geometry` | Geometry | |\n\nExamples\n--------\n\n### Code Editor (JavaScript)\n\n```javascript\n// Define a BBox object.\nvar bBox = ee.Geometry.BBox(-122.09, 37.42, -122.08, 37.43);\n\n// Apply the type method to the BBox object.\nvar bBoxType = bBox.type();\n\n// Print the result to the console.\nprint('bBox.type(...) =', bBoxType);\n\n// Display relevant geometries on the map.\nMap.setCenter(-122.085, 37.422, 15);\nMap.addLayer(bBox,\n {'color': 'black'},\n 'Geometry [black]: bBox');\n```\nPython setup\n\nSee the [Python Environment](/earth-engine/guides/python_install) page for information on the Python API and using\n`geemap` for interactive development. \n\n```python\nimport ee\nimport geemap.core as geemap\n```\n\n### Colab (Python)\n\n```python\n# Define a BBox object.\nbbox = ee.Geometry.BBox(-122.09, 37.42, -122.08, 37.43)\n\n# Apply the type method to the BBox object.\nbbox_type = bbox.type()\n\n# Print the result.\ndisplay('bbox.type(...) =', bbox_type)\n\n# Display relevant geometries on the map.\nm = geemap.Map()\nm.set_center(-122.085, 37.422, 15)\nm.add_layer(bbox, {'color': 'black'}, 'Geometry [black]: bbox')\nm\n```"]]